CVE-2005-4668
CVE-2005-4668
Description
The embedded HSQLDB in ParosProxy before 3.2.7, when running with JDK 1.4.2 before 1.4.2_08, allows local users to execute arbitrary comands via crafted SQL commands that interact with HSQLDB through JDBC, a similar vulnerability to CVE-2003-0845.
